41968 is a even composite number that follows 41967 and precedes 41969. It is composed of 20 distinct factors: 1, 2, 4, 8, 16, 43, 61, 86, 122, 172, 244, 344, 488, 688, 976, 2623, 5246, 10492, 20984, 41968. Its prime factorization can be written as 2^4 × 43 × 61. 41968 is classified as a abundant number based on the sum of its proper divisors. In computer science, 41968 is represented as 1010001111110000 in binary and A3F0 in hexadecimal.
